Do optometrists in Rio Rico accept my vision or medical insurance?

Most optometry practices in Rio Rico accept a range of vision and medical insurance plans. Common providers in the area include Medicare, Medicaid (AHCCCS in Arizona), and plans from major insurers like Blue Cross Blue Shield of Arizona, UnitedHealthcare, and VSP. It's crucial to call the optometrist's office directly before scheduling an appointment to verify they are in-network with your specific plan. Be sure to clarify whether your visit is for a routine vision exam (often covered by vision insurance) or a medical eye issue (covered by health insurance).

First, understand the types of eye doctors available. An optometrist (OD) is your primary eye care provider, performing comprehensive exams, prescribing glasses and contact lenses, and managing conditions like dry eye. An ophthalmologist (MD) is a medical doctor who can perform surgery and treat complex eye diseases. For most routine vision care, an optometrist is your go-to. In Rio Rico, you'll find excellent local practices, and many residents also consider the broader options in nearby Nogales or Green Valley for a wider selection of specialists.

Our local environment plays a big role in eye health. Rio Rico's arid climate and abundant sunshine mean increased exposure to UV rays and a higher risk of dry eye syndrome. A good local eye doctor will understand this and provide tailored advice, such as recommending sunglasses with 100% UV protection year-round and discussing lubricating eye drops suitable for our dry air. If you enjoy hiking the nearby trails or spending time at the Peña Blanca Lake, protective eyewear is a must to shield your eyes from dust, wind, and reflected glare.

When evaluating a practice, look for one that offers comprehensive services. This should include thorough dilated eye exams, which are crucial for detecting not just vision changes but also silent conditions like glaucoma or macular degeneration. Ask about their technology—modern diagnostic equipment can provide a more precise assessment. For families, finding a doctor experienced in pediatric eye care is essential for ensuring children's vision develops correctly. Don't hesitate to call a few offices to ask about their approach, accepted insurance plans, and how they handle emergencies.

Building a lasting relationship with your eye doctor is key. Schedule regular check-ups, typically every one to two years, or as recommended based on your age and eye health. Come prepared to your appointment with a list of any concerns, your current eyewear, and a note of any medications you take.
